The Child Advocacy Center of the Finger Lakes is a 501(c)(3) non-profit organization. The CACFL facilitates child abuse investigations through a team of community partners in a child-friendly environment, offering support and hope to children and their families. Since opening its doors in 2008, the CACFL has provided services to more than 2,800 children living in Ontario, Seneca and Yates counties.

The CACFL also provides a range of community and professional education resources and programs on topics such as child abuse prevention, online safety, parenting, and more.
